Vegans of the north, rejoice. The age of meat is waning and it's nearly your time to inherit the earth. To build your strength, head down to Welcome to Thornbury for the Vegan Vegout, an all-vegan food truck event that rolls into High Street on the first Wednesday of every month.

For this month's event, Melbourne burger masters YOMG are going vegan. The burger joint (which started out just doing fro-yo before taking the next logical step towards burgers) has always had vegan options on their menu, but they're pushing the boat out on Wednesday, June 6. The menu is broad — no more having to choose the one weak vegan option and wishing you just went to Lord of the Fries again — with items including a burger with a veggie lasagne fritter (complete with vegan cheese), one with garlic-roasted pulled mushroom and cashew nut mayo, and another with sweet potato crisps.

Other snacks on offer will include Polish dumplings from Pierogi Pierogi, dim sims from Woking Amazing, pies from YAY Foods and wraps from Taitas Falafels.
